    Re: Request for Clarification on Strategic,Operational, and Governance Matters

    Dear Members of the LaserBond Board,

    I am writing to formally request clarificationon several matters of importance, which I believe are critical to LaserBond’sgovernance, strategic alignment, and the continued integrity of its operations.

    1. Declined Opportunity with AML3D

    I would like to seek further clarificationregarding the Board’s decision to decline the opportunity presented by NovusCapital to acquire a significant shareholding in AML3D. This decision appearsboth unexpected and unclear, particularly in light of the strong strategicalignment between AML3D’s advanced wire-arc additive manufacturing capabilitiesand LaserBond’s long-established expertise in laser cladding and surfaceengineering.

    Notably, AML3D’s recent establishment of afacility in the United States represents a significant strategic milestone. ForLaserBond, which has been exploring pathways into the U.S. market for severalyears, this facility could have offered a well-positioned and accelerated entrypoint, potentially reducing the time, cost, and complexity required toestablish a similar footprint independently.

    Given the evident synergies in technology,market reach, and geographic expansion, the Board’s decision to decline thisopportunity raises several questions. Could the Board please elaborate on therationale behind this decision? In particular, it would be helpful tounderstand:

    • The evaluation criteria and metrics applied during the assessment.
    • Any risks, limitations, or concerns that were identified.
    • Strategic or financial considerations that informed the final decision.
    • And whether any independent advice or consultation was sought as part of the process.

    Clarity on these matters would support transparencyand help stakeholders better understand how this decision aligns withLaserBond’s long-term strategic objectives.

    3. Recruitment Expenditure Transparency

    Thirdly, I am seeking clarification on thereported expenditure of $644,506.00 in recruitment costs, as disclosed in thecompany’s most recent report. Given that public reporting indicates LaserBondemployed 147 staff as of 31 December 2023, the scale of thisexpenditure in the first half of 24/25 is deeply concerning and raises issuesregarding transparency and potential misclassification of costs.

    Could the Board please provide a detailedbreakdown of this expenditure, including:

    • A clear itemisation of recruitment-related expenses.
    • An explanation of any other associated costs grouped under this heading.
    • And assurance that these costs accurately reflect recruitment activity alone, rather than broader human resources, consulting functions, or other expense categories.

    4. Technical Support and Brand Integrity

    In addition to the above matters, I would liketo formally reiterate concerns I raised in a recent phone discussion with theCEO regarding dissatisfaction and eroding trust expressed by one of LaserBond’sLicensees. The issues presented are deeply concerning and reflect what appearsto be a critical gap in the technical competency of the personnel tasked withsupporting Licensees.

    After being contacted directly by the Licensee,who was struggling with unresolved technical issues, I engaged in severaldiscussions and reviewed relevant images. Based on this, I was able to identifythe problem and provide effective technical guidance that successfully resolvedtheir immediate concerns. I want to state unequivocally that I did not receive,nor did I seek, any financial benefit for providing this assistance.

    It became apparent that the root cause oftheir difficulties stemmed from incorrect technical information they hadreceived from LaserBond, specifically relating to a critical process parameter.This misinformation had significantly contributed to the problems experiencedand understandably undermined the Licensee’s confidence in the support theywere receiving.

    This incident calls into question the adequacyof current training, oversight, and technical capability within Laserbond, andspecifically the team members supporting Licensees. Given the importance ofthese relationships to LaserBond’s expansion and reputation, I stronglyrecommend the Board review the current support framework and considerimprovements to training, supervision, and accountability in this area.
